Note applying to Determiners, Adjectives, Nominals: we have adopted, across the board, a policy of tagging Case on the word-level, but not on the phrase level (grammatical relations are tagged on the phrase level). So if you are searching for Subject, Object, etc., search for the phrase labels, but if you search for Case, you'll have to indicate the appropriate word-level tag.

Verbs
- MD (modals) unlike the Penn English corpora, "MD" is a modal in the infinitive; finite modals are "MDP","MDD"; nonfinite modals are "MDN","MAG"
- HV only "hafa"; "eiga" is tagged VB... like other main verbs
